Drakker January 22nd, 2015 22:16

The 6.05 will be very slightly more accurate, the 6.01 will increase power a bit. The first factory (Laylax/Prometheus) barrel will give you similar performance to the PDI, both brands make excellent barrels. The KM barrel is decent enough, but it is a brass barrel, so it is not as durable as the PDI and Laylax barrels. But then again, we are talking about a pistol here, so it is not going to see gazillions of rounds, so if the KM is significantly cheaper it might be a good deal.

Also, I usually recommend not to upgrade barrels on TM pistols as you get very little performance increase for the large amount of money you are spending, but the MK23 has a crappy aluminium barrel that is not very durable, so it is worth it. Note that the best performance upgrade for any pistol remains a good hop up rubber, and as such, if you upgrade only the barrel, you are not going to see a major improvement in accuracy or range, you really need a better hop up rubber too. The PDI W hops and the Firefly soft rubbers are great performers, although there are plenty of other great rubbers out there.

Drakker January 24th, 2015 08:24

Actually if you ignore the quality of the bore, wider bore barrels are more accurate than tight bore barrels. Also, watch out for the 6.00 power barrel as it might make your MK23 shoot over the 350 fps limit for CQB. With a PDI 6.01 mine already shoots around 340 fps with 0.20g BBs and over the limit with 0.28g+ BBs.
